Transaction 75a0fbbd0956767820e873e4c4c6c396f58207d46447fce59bb9dfa113b06b64

block
c56ab92f627aa44c890733cac0708ec102e6e4dd41e1766e6933df8dfdaff67b

1 Input

23 Outputs